The COUPLED project (CO₂ Utilization Process via Looping tEchnology Demonstration) has officially kicked off, marking the start of a major European effort to advance sustainable fuel production and decarbonize heavy industry.

Funded by the European Union’s Horizon Europe programme, COUPLED brings together 15 partners from 7 countries to demonstrate an integrated CO₂-to-fuel process combining chemical looping, advanced membrane-based CO₂ separation, and Fischer–Tropsch synthesis. The project aims to convert captured CO₂ into sustainable fuels, supporting the transition toward a more circular and climate-neutral European economy.

The kick-off meeting was held on 19 November 2025 in Manchester, hosted by the project coordinator, The University of Manchester. The meeting officially launched the collaboration and set the technical and organisational foundations for the next four years of joint work.

Over the course of the project, partners will collaborate to:

  • Demonstrate an integrated CO₂-to-fuel process at pilot scale

  • Advance innovative CO₂ separation and conversion technologies

  • Assess environmental and socio-economic impacts

  • Foster knowledge transfer and support market uptake
